February and March 2011 Mpls/St. Paul Magazine featured Byron and Janet Richard's kitchen in their Cross Lake retreat designed by JoLynn Johnson. Honorable Mention in Crystal Cabinet Works Design Contest 2011 A vacation home built in 1992 on Cross Lake that was made for entertaining. The problems • Chipped floor tiles • Dated appliances • Inadequate counter space and storage • Poor lighting • Lacking of a wet bar, buffet and desk • Stark design and layout that didn't fit the size of the room Our goal was to create the log cabin feeling the homeowner wanted, not expanding the size of the kitchen, but utilizing the space better. In the redesign, we removed the half wall separating the kitchen and living room and added a third column to make it visually more appealing. We lowered the 16' vaulted ceiling by adding 3 beams allowing us to add recessed lighting. Repositioning some of the appliances and enlarge counter space made room for many cooks in the kitchen, and a place for guests to sit and have conversation with the homeowners while they prepare meals. Key design features and focal points of the kitchen • Keeping the tongue-and-groove pine paneling on the walls, having it sandblasted and stained to match the cabinetry, brings out the woods character. • Balancing the room size we staggered the height of cabinetry reaching to 9' high with an additional 6” crown molding. • A larger island gained storage and also allows for 5 bar stools. • A former closet became the desk. A buffet in the diningroom was added and a 13' wet bar became a room divider between the kitchen and living room. • We added several arched shapes: large arched-top window above the sink, arch valance over the wet bar and the shape of the island. • Wide pine wood floor with square nails • Texture in the 1x1” mosaic tile backsplash Balance of color is seen in the warm rustic cherry cabinets combined with accents of green stained cabinets, granite counter tops combined with cherry wood counter tops, pine wood floors, stone backs on the island and wet bar, 3-bronze metal doors and rust hardware.

Inspired by the original Ladbroke kitchen, the Long Acre kitchen is a beautiful chic take on the contemporary design. The incredible mid-azure green cabinetry combines beautifully with walnut timber to create a chic, sophisticated room Balancing the bold green with a simple light wash of pink on the walls ensures the rich, intense green can take centre stage in the room. The open walnut shelving within the island is the perfect place to show off larger pottery or glassware, as well as your favourite cookery books. Complete with a seating area, this island is the perfect area for entertaining friends and family. With a wonderful backdrop of brass, the light is reflected around the space, enhancing every detail, even down to the matching brass handles and antique brass taps. This open yet comforting canvas will never go out of fashion, with rich colours and warming walnut timber. The walnut super stave worktop adds a warmth and depth to the kitchen and contributes a beautiful earthy quality to the design. The natural hues of the kitchen and contrasting materials create an incredibly welcoming environment. Photography by Tim Doyle.

Masterbrand Schrock Cabinetry with natural granite counters. Rustic Alder cabinet doors in Whiskey Black stain. Decorative accessories include brushed oil rubbed bronze knobs and pulls, warm white under and in-cabinet lighting, full height granite back splash, and textured seeded glass inserts. 5 layers of crown adorn the top of the cabinets, blending with the decorative ceiling beams.
